MAC address = Media Access Control addressor or Mac Daddy.....


  • Every network card has a unique MAC address
  • It is the hardware address that uniquely identifies a node on a network
  • find your MAC number in Windows(10, 8, 7): open command prompt (CMD), type in getmac /v
  • find the MAC number in Linux or Unix: open a terminal window and type ifconfig -a.
  • find the MAC number in Mac OS X: open a terminal window and type ifconfig.
  • First 3 bytes of MAC address is the Organizationally Unique Identifier (OUI) and usually encodes the manufacturer (aka Dell)
